Building a Strong Contact Information Template
To ensure your overseas press release stands out, start by building a robust contact information template. This template should include the following elements:
1. Name and Title
Always include your full name and professional title. This builds credibility and helps recipients identify you as an authority in your field.
2. Company or Organization
Mention the name of your company or organization to establish context and provide additional credibility.
3. Email Address
Provide a dedicated email address specifically for press inquiries. This ensures that all communications related to your press release are kept organized and professional.
4. Phone Number
Include both landline and mobile phone numbers for immediate accessibility. Make sure these numbers are easily reachable from different time zones.
5. Website URL
Include a link to your website or relevant landing page where journalists can find more information about your company or product.
6. Social Media Links
Provide links to your social media profiles for additional engagement opportunities.
Navigating Cultural Differences
When dealing with overseas contacts, cultural differences play a significant role in how you present your contact information. Here are some key considerations:
1. Language
Use language that is appropriate for your target audience. For instance, if you're targeting French-speaking journalists in France, ensure all communications are in French.
2. Time Zones
Be mindful of time zones when providing phone numbers and scheduling follow-ups. It's important to be accessible during business hours in both your region and the region of your contacts.
3. Privacy Concerns
Some countries have strict privacy laws that may affect how you collect and use contact information. Always adhere to local regulations when gathering data for overseas press releases.
